31-440 FOSTER PARENT(S) NOTIFICATION REQUIREMENTS 31-440
.1 The foster parent(s) shall be given at least seven calendar days' advance written notice
of intent to remove a child, and of the right to request a grievance review
CALIFORNIA CODES
CALIFORNIA WELFARE AND INSTITUTIONS CODE
a) In any case in which a child is removed from the physical
custody of his or her parents pursuant to Section 361, preferential
consideration shall be given to a request by a relative of the child for
placement of the child with the relative. In determining whether
placement with a relative is appropriate, the county social worker and
court shall consider, but shall not be limited to, consideration of all
the following factors:
(1) The best interest of the child, including special physical,
psychological, educational, medical, or emotional needs.
However, only the following relatives shall be given
preferential consideration for the placement of the child: an adult
who is a grandparent, aunt, uncle, or sibling.
